Output 4fa1970bdbd3e43a19cfec56766607c89aff28b50240231a013f10df28fb6605: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6621bb516a858c5ae72839b58b69c4cb72305195 OP_EQUAL
address
3B13Fq9ARioNPV5N3cigvk7Pd5qggnaT6d
transaction
4fa1970bdbd3e43a19cfec56766607c89aff28b50240231a013f10df28fb6605
confirmations
358500
spent
true